Mini boxes have suddenly stopped working

Dear team for some reason today both my sky mini boxes have stopped working. I’m getting the Home Screen with channel options but the little screen in top left corner shows nothing, when I select a channel there’s just a blue screen. I’ve tried all the resets to the mini boxes and the main sky q but to no avail. Can anyone help.

hi @deepgreen 

 

If this mentions accessibility then this message seems to have caused a bit of a quirk so try this:


Press & hold 4 & 6 on the remote to set to Infrared only (so must have line of sight of the box)

Hopefully you can then dismiss the message

Then try re-pairing in bluetooth mode with the box by pressing & holding 1 & 3 together

If this does not work try a full remote reset by pressing & holdng 7 & 9 until the red led above the SKY logo button flashes 4 times

Then try the 1&3 to re-pair & pair with the TV

Hi Peter

i think it's doing things in the correct order, Myself like you did all of those things (moving round-re booting ect.

 

I actually rang Sky and booked a engineer (free weekday but £15 on a weekend). Anyhow before the appointment I had one last go.

1) on main Sky Q press home

2) Status

3) Watch on Sky Mini box

4) Reactivate

5) use your nearest Mini box to router

6) Follow prompts and hopefully you get reconnected.

7) Then the other one also became connected.

As @Chodley mentions, once paired the remotes work on bluetooth & only one remote can be paired in bluetooth mode to any given box.

 

Additional  remotes can be used using line of sight provided they are reset (but not paired)  or specifically set to Infrared

 

To reset completely, press & hold 7 & 9 until the red led below the SKY logo button flashes 4 times


To set to Infrared only,  press & hold 4 & 6 together (this will retain any pairing to the TV unlike the full reset above)
